Cadillac Names Sergio Pérez and Valtteri Bottas for 2026 F1 Debut

Backed by GM with TWG Motorsports, the new team starts on Ferrari power, prioritizing veteran input for 2026 development.

Overview

  • Cadillac officially confirmed Pérez and Bottas as its race drivers for its inaugural 2026 Formula 1 season.
  • Pérez returns to the grid after a year away following his 2024 Red Bull exit, while Bottas steps back into a full‑time seat after serving as Mercedes’ reserve in 2025.
  • Team principal Graeme Lowdon said the experienced pairing was chosen to guide car development and help build the operation from the ground up.
  • The GM‑supported outfit will operate from U.S. and U.K. bases and will run Ferrari power units in its initial seasons before a planned GM powertrain.
  • Mexican media report Pérez agreed a multiyear deal that includes performance and merchandise‑related bonuses, underscoring his commercial pull in Mexico and Hispanic U.S. markets.
